About Plant Manager Careers in Tanzania

Plant Managers are critical to mining operations, ensuring efficient mineral processing, production performance, metallurgical recovery, equipment reliability, workforce safety, and cost optimization. As Tanzania's mining industry continues to expand, experienced processing and metallurgical professionals remain in high demand across gold, base metals, and industrial minerals operations.
